Physiotherapists require a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) degree. All Texass require physiotherapists to be accredited.
Education
In 2013, there were 218 programs for physical therapists certified by the Commission on Accreditation in Physical Therapy Education, all which provided a Doctor of Physical Therapy (DPT) degree.
DPT programs normally last 3 years. A lot of programs require a bachelor's degree for admission along with certain prerequisites, such as anatomy, physiology, biology, chemistry, and physics. A lot of DPT programs need applicants to apply through the Physical Therapist Centralized Application Service (PTCAS).
Physiotherapist programs frequently include courses in biomechanics, anatomy, physiology, neuroscience, and pharmacology. Physical therapist students likewise full professional internships, throughout which they get supervised experience in locations such as severe care and orthopedic care.
Physiotherapists may put on and finish a clinical residency program after graduation. Residencies usually last about 1 year and offer additional training and experience in specialized locations of care. Therapists who have actually completed a residency program could opt to specialize more by completing a fellowship in an innovative professional location.
Licenses, Certifications, and Registrations
All Texass require physical therapists to be certified. Licensing demands vary by Texas however all consist of passing the National Physical Therapy Assessment administered by the Federation of Texas Boards of Physical Therapy. A number of Texass also need a law examination and a criminal background check. Continuing education is usually needed for physical therapists to keep their license. Contact Texas boards for certain licensing demands.
After acquiring work experience, some physiotherapists decide to end up being a board-certified expert. The American Board of Physical Therapy Specialties offers accreditation in 8 scientific specialty locations, consisting of orthopedics and geriatric physical therapy. Board specialist accreditation requires passing an exam and a minimum of 2,000 hours of professional work or completion of an APTA-accredited residency program in the specialized area.
Crucial Qualities
Empathy. Physiotherapists are commonly drawn to the occupation in part by a desire to help people. They deal with people who are in discomfort and should have empathy for their patients.
Detail oriented. Like other health care service providers, physiotherapists need to have strong analytic and observational abilities to detect a clients issue, evaluate therapies, and supply safe, effective care.
Dexterity. Physiotherapists have to use their hands to offer manual therapy and restorative exercises. They should feel comfy massaging and otherwise physically helping clients.
Interpersonal abilities. Since physical therapists spend a lot of time communicating with patients, they must delight in dealing with people. They must have the ability to discuss therapy programs, motivate patients, and pay attention to patients concerns to provide effective treatment.
Physical endurance. Physical therapists spend much of their time on their feet, moving as they deal with patients. They must enjoy exercising.
Ingenuity. Physical therapists tailor therapy strategies for patients. They must be flexible and able to adjust strategies of care to fulfill the requirements of each patient.
